Node.js中OS模块有哪些具体用法和细节可以详细讲解?

2026-04-06 20:210阅读0评论SEO资源
  • 内容介绍
  • 文章标签
  • 相关推荐

本文共计1068个文字,预计阅读时间需要5分钟。

Node.js中OS模块有哪些具体用法和细节可以详细讲解?

Node.js 的 `os` 模块提供了操作系统的相关信息和功能。以下是一些简单的示例,展示如何使用 `os` 模块获取系统信息:

javascriptconst os=require('os');

// 获取操作系统类型console.log('操作系统类型:', os.type());

// 获取操作系统名称console.log('操作系统名称:', os.name());

// 获取系统架构console.log('系统架构:', os.arch());

// 获取系统内存总量console.log('系统内存总量 (字节):', os.totalmem());

// 获取系统空闲内存console.log('系统空闲内存 (字节):', os.freemem());

// 获取CPU核心数console.log('CPU核心数:', os.cpus().length);

以上代码展示了如何通过 `os` 模块获取操作系统类型、名称、架构、系统内存总量、空闲内存以及CPU核心数等信息。这些信息对于系统监控和性能分析非常有用。

本文实例讲述了Node.js操作系统OS模块用法。分享给大家供大家参考,具体如下:

Node.js os 模块提供了一些基本的系统操作函数。可以通过以下方式引入该模块(不过最新版本的node.js已经默认引入了该模块了):

var os = require("os");

hostname()
返回操作系统的默认临时文件夹。

loadavg()
返回一个包含 1、5、15 分钟平均负载的数组。

阅读全文

本文共计1068个文字,预计阅读时间需要5分钟。

Node.js中OS模块有哪些具体用法和细节可以详细讲解?

Node.js 的 `os` 模块提供了操作系统的相关信息和功能。以下是一些简单的示例,展示如何使用 `os` 模块获取系统信息:

javascriptconst os=require('os');

// 获取操作系统类型console.log('操作系统类型:', os.type());

// 获取操作系统名称console.log('操作系统名称:', os.name());

// 获取系统架构console.log('系统架构:', os.arch());

// 获取系统内存总量console.log('系统内存总量 (字节):', os.totalmem());

// 获取系统空闲内存console.log('系统空闲内存 (字节):', os.freemem());

// 获取CPU核心数console.log('CPU核心数:', os.cpus().length);

以上代码展示了如何通过 `os` 模块获取操作系统类型、名称、架构、系统内存总量、空闲内存以及CPU核心数等信息。这些信息对于系统监控和性能分析非常有用。

本文实例讲述了Node.js操作系统OS模块用法。分享给大家供大家参考,具体如下:

Node.js os 模块提供了一些基本的系统操作函数。可以通过以下方式引入该模块(不过最新版本的node.js已经默认引入了该模块了):

var os = require("os");

hostname()
返回操作系统的默认临时文件夹。

loadavg()
返回一个包含 1、5、15 分钟平均负载的数组。

阅读全文